The New BMW "C" Series by JIM JONES According to the BMW gurus, the "C" is a modern mobility machine for the urban lifestyle. In 2012, BMW introduced the C600cc and C650 version to forge a new mode of transportation for the city dwellers. As I looked at the machine, I asked myself if it is a scooter or a motorcycle? It looks like a scooter, but you need motorcycle license to operate it. It has plenty of storage room under The BMW "C" Series — a scooter that feels the seat for a helmet and rain gear and like a bike. you can purchase an additional tail bag. The heated hand grips and seat are handy. It has an adjustable windshield, which is a very nice feature on any bike. As the German engineers at BMW never seem to pass up on the opportunity to move the world ahead with innovation, you can tell they took great pride in creating their scooter. This scooter is smart and comfortable. It has an automatic transmission so the levers on the handlebars are purely for braking. When the kickstand is down it automatically applies a parking brake (nice when you are parked on a hill). I fired up the engine and the first thing I noticed as I pulled out of Capitol BMW in Raleigh, was the power. The scooter comes in a 600cc and 650cc engine and packs a mighty punch. As I rolled out of the parking lot, my feet immediately felt odd. The natural body position of a motorcyclist is for the heels of your feet to be on the foot pegs and your toes over the gear and brake levers. There are no foot pegs on this scooter so I had plenty of legroom to stretch. I twisted the throttle and instinctively pulled the clutch lever. Wait, this scooter is an automatic! I had pulled the front brake lever and the scooter dipped as the brake applied. I quickly released it and thought how that could have been bad. As I picked up speed, I used my thumbs to adjust the windshield and turn on the heated hand grips and seat. Nice! I moved through the traffic with ease and hit the on-ramp to get on to the beltway. As I watched the speedometer climb, I wondered how fast it would go. The speedometer has 120 mph on the display and I was moving pretty fast. The large windshield provided better protection than my old luxury bike and at high speed, the scooter was smooth. As I came back down to the urban grind I started thinking about who would like this scooter. I have to tell you that this would be a great ride for a lot of people and for a lot of reasons. The scooter is light, low and easy to balance. The placement of the engine makes it easy to mount and dismount. The fuel capacity on these scooter's range from 40 to 50 mph. I will tell you that this article was hard to write because although BMW says the "C" is a scooter, I want to call it a bike. If you are looking for something easy to ride, peppy and something easy to park, then this scooter may be for you.
